- Document Description
- Sterling American Investments, Inc., is requesting a GPA, ZC and MP approvals to demolish an existing single-story 16,015 sf medical office building with 122 parking spaces and construct a two-story 46,800 sf medical offices building with 260 parking spaces on a 2.9-acre site located at Osborn. The GPA and ZC applications would increase development intensities allowed in the multi-use planning designation by amending applicable max square footage tables within Woodbridge. The Master Plan establishes design relative to building size, height, and setbacks; floor plans; architectural elevations; parking; and, landscaping.
